#276b8c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#276b8c is composed of 15.3% red, 42%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.1% cyan, 23.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 199.6 degrees, a saturation of 56.4% and a lightness of 35.1%. #276b8c color hex could be obtained by blending #4ed6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#276b8c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f2f8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#276b8c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575a5c is the less saturated color, while #0577ae is the most saturated one.
